Etymology

Tenormin is a brand name for the drug atenolol, a medicine that slows the heart and helps lower blood pressure. A helpful way to remember it is to think of Tenormin as made of tenor or tone ('steady') plus min ('small'), so the name hints at making the heart's action calmer and blood pressure lower.
